Reuniting With That Long-Lost Friend

Have you ever felt the pang of nostalgia, remembering a fantastic friend from your past? Sometimes life takes us on winding paths, and we lose communication with people who once held a important place in our lives. But don't despair! Reconnecting with long-lost friends is entirely realistic, even if it seems like a daunting task.

The primary step is to gather as much information about your friend as you can. This might include their full name, any nicknames they used, where they lived, their date of birth, or even the names of shared friends.

Crafting a heartfelt message expressing your desire to reconnect is key. Be sincere in your copyright, explaining why you value their friendship and what you've been up to since you last spoke. Remember, there's no guarantee of an immediate response, so be patient and understanding.

Reaching Out Across the Miles: Finding Your Long-Lost Friend

Sometimes life carries us on paths that distance us away from friends we once held dear. Years fade by, memories blur, and the thought of finding them again can seem impossible. But don't let distance hinder you! With a little effort and a whole lot of hope, you can reunite with your long-lost friend.

It all starts with remembering. What do you remember about them? Their year of birth? A favorite activity you shared? Any common interests that could be a starting point? Gather any clues you have, and then explore into online resources.

Social media networks can be a powerful tool. A simple inquiry might lead you directly to their profile. If not, try reaching out to mutual friends or family members who might have more recent contact. Don't be afraid to follow through, as sometimes finding someone takes a bit of resourcefulness.
